Agomo, developed by Piriform (the makers of CCleaner), was a cloud-based PC maintenance and management service that later rebranded as CCleaner Cloud. It let users monitor and maintain multiple Windows computers from a web dashboard via a lightweight, secure agent installed on each machine. From one interface, you could run cleaning routines to remove temporary files and browser data, manage startup items and installed applications, defragment disks, view hardware and software inventories, schedule maintenance tasks, and receive basic system status alerts. Designed for both home users and IT administrators, Agomo brought Piriform’s tools—such as CCleaner, Defraggler, and Speccy—into a centralized, remote management platform.
